Electronic device and method for providing voice recognition function

US10283116B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-10283116-B2
Application numberUS-201715399373-A
CountryUS
Kind codeB2
Filing dateJan 5, 2017
Priority dateJan 19, 2016
Publication dateMay 7, 2019
Grant dateMay 7, 2019

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Disclosed is a method providing voice recognition by an electronic device, including receiving a first signal including a request for triggering voice recognition from one or more external devices, triggering a program supporting the voice recognition in response to the first signal, receiving a second signal including voice data corresponding to a user's voice, performing voice recognition on the received voice data, determining an operation corresponding to the recognized voice, determining one or more performing devices which perform the determined operation, and enabling the one or more determined performing devices to perform the determined operation.

First claim

Opening claim text (preview).

What is claimed is: 1. An electronic device comprising: a housing; a wireless communication module located within the housing; a microphone; a speaker; a display exposed through at least a part of the housing; a memory; and a processor electrically connected to the memory, wherein the memory stores a program supporting voice recognition, and stores instructions that instruct the processor to: receive a voice signal through the wireless communication module or through the microphone, detect a first signal including a request for triggering the voice recognition from the voice signal by comparing the voice signal with a database regarding a predetermined trigger voice, detect a second signal including voice data corresponding to a user's speaking by excluding the first signal from the voice signal, the speaking including at least one verb but not including a target associated with the verb, perform the voice recognition on a voice included in the detected voice data, determine an operation corresponding to the recognized voice based on at least a part of the verb, receive information related to a state of at least one external device, wherein the state of the at least one external device is variable, determine a state of each of the electronic device and the at least one external device based on the information, determine one or more performing devices which perform the determined operation based on the state of each of the electronic device and the at least one external device, and enable the one or more determined performing devices to perform the determined operation when the instructions are executed, wherein the one or more performing devices includes at least one of the electronic device and an external device that has transmitted the voice signal, the external device being included in the at least one external device. 2. The electronic device of claim 1 , wherein the target associated with the verb includes the one or more performing devices which perform the determined operation. 3. The electronic device of claim 1 , wherein the memory further stores instructions that instruct the processor to determine the one or more performing devices which perform the determined operation corresponding to a characteristic of the verb when the instructions are executed. 4. The electronic device of claim 1 , wherein the memory further stores instructions that instruct the processor to determine the one or more performing devices which perform the determined operation corresponding to a characteristic of the determined operation when the instructions are executed. 5. The electronic device of claim 1 , wherein the at least one external device includes an external device that has not transmitted the voice signal. 6. The electronic device of claim 1 , wherein the determined performing device is the electronic device, and the memory further stores instructions that instruct the processor to cause the display to perform an operation corresponding to the determined operation when the instructions are executed. 7. The electronic device of claim 1 , wherein the determined performing device is the at least one external device, which has transmitted the voice signal, and the memory further stores instructions that instruct the processor to transmit a feedback signal including at least one of audio data and voice data to the at least one external device that has transmitted the voice signal when the instructions are executed. 8. The electronic device of claim 1 , wherein the memory further stores instructions that instruct the processor to provide a plurality of candidate devices, which can perform the determined operation, through at least one of the display and the wireless communication module, to acquire an input for selecting one or more of the plurality of candidate devices, and to determine the one or more performing devices which perform the determined operation among the one or more selected candidate devices when the instructions are executed. 9. A method operating an electronic device communicating with one or more external devices, the method comprising: receiving a voice signal from the one or more external devices; detecting a first signal including a request for triggering voice recognition from the voice signal by comparing the voice signal with a database regarding a predetermined trigger voice; detecting a second signal including voice data corresponding to a user's voice by excluding the first signal from the voice signal; performing, through the triggered program, the voice recognition on the detected voice data; determining an operation corresponding to the recognized voice; receiving information related to a state of at least one external device, wherein the state of the at least one external device is variable; determining a state of each of the electronic device and the at least one external device based on the information; determining one or more performing devices which perform the determined operation based on the state of each of the electronic device and the at least one external device; and enabling the one or more determined performing devices to perform the determined operation, wherein the performing device includes at least one of the electronic device and the one or more external devices, and wherein the one or more external devices includes an external device that has transmitted the voice signal. 10. The method of claim 9 , wherein the one or more external devices includes an external device that has not transmitted the voice signal. 11. The method of claim 9 , wherein the determined performing device is the electronic device, and performing the determined operation comprises performing an operation corresponding to the determined operation by a display of the electronic device. 12. The method of claim 9 , wherein the determined performing device is the at least one external device that has transmitted the voice signal, and the method further comprises transmitting a feedback signal including at least one of audio data and voice data to the at least one external device that has transmitted the voice signal. 13. The method of claim 9 , wherein determining the one or more performing devices comprises: providing a plurality of candidate devices, which can perform the determined operation, through at least one of a display of the electronic device and the one or more external devices; acquiring an input for selecting one or more of the plurality of candidate devices; and determining one or more performing devices which perform the determined operation among the one or more selected candidate devices. 14. An electronic device comprising: a memory; a wireless communication module that communicates with one or more external devices; and a memory; and a processor electrically connected to the memory, wherein the memory stores instructions that instruct the processor to receive a voice signal from the one or more external devices through the wireless communication module, to detect a trigger voice from the voice signal by comparing the voice signal with a database regarding a predetermined trigger voice, to activate a voice function based on the trigger voice, to detect a command voice by excluding the trigger voice from the voice signal, to recognize the command voice based on the activated voice function, to determine a function corresponding to the recognized command voice, to receive information related to a state of the one or more external devices, to determine a state of each of the electronic device and the one or more external devices based on the information, to determine one o

Assignees

Inventors

Classifications

  • Services using short range communication, e.g. near-field communication [NFC], radio-frequency identification [RFID] or low energy communication · CPC title

  • G10L15/22Primary

    Procedures used during a speech recognition process, e.g. man-machine dialogue · CPC title

  • Execution procedure of a spoken command · CPC title

  • with voice recognition means · CPC title

  • Electricity · mapped topic

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US10283116B2 cover?
Disclosed is a method providing voice recognition by an electronic device, including receiving a first signal including a request for triggering voice recognition from one or more external devices, triggering a program supporting the voice recognition in response to the first signal, receiving a second signal including voice data corresponding to a user's voice, performing voice recognition on …
Who is the assignee on this patent?
Samsung Electronics Co Ltd
What technology area does this patent fall under?
Primary CPC classification G10L15/22.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ue May 07 2019 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 2 related publications on this page (citations in our corpus or others sharing the same primary CPC).